An Apparent Deal for the Release of Hostages Reportedly Reached by Hamas and Israel

According to sources cited by The New York Times, Hamas and Israel are on the verge of reaching an agreement for the release of hostages. The negotiations have been facilitated by the United States and Qatar, aiming to bring an end to the ongoing conflict in the region.
